Abstract

Brazil recently enacted legislation called the Marco Civil da Internet, which has attracted considerable attention both domestically and internationally. This paper provides a short description of the statute. It also contains an analysis of the most important provisions introduced by Marco Civil while reflecting on how its introduction is accommodated within the Brazilian legal system. Whenever helpful, parallels are drawn between the statute and similar legislation in Europe.
